The mythology of the Iris flower dates to Ancient Greece when the goddess Iris, who personified the rainbow (the Greek word for iris), acted as the link between heaven and earth The piece is a representation of this mythological goddess, painted in a way that reflects my cultural heritage. In Spanish, the word Arcoiris means rainbow.
The young girl in the piece is Panchimalco, celebrating the flowers and palm festival. Panchimalco are descendants of Pipil Indians fleeing the Spanish takeover of San Salvador during the 16th century, into areas originally inhabited by Mayan and Nahuatl peoples. Panchimalco is known for its indigenous population and its festivities.
